Vac″u‐ous (văk″ū̍‐ŭs), a. [L. vacuus. See Vacant.] Empty; unfilled; void; vacant.
Boundless the deep, because I am who fill
Infinitude; nor vacuous the space. Milton.
That the few may lead selfish and vacuous days. J. Morley.
